In a conversation with Perri Pierre, Oscar-winner Martin Desmond Roe goes into detail about:
- Attending the University of Oxford and USC for his MFA in Cinema.
- The Collaborative Process between him and Trayvon Free when Making Two Distant Strangers
- Working with Kobe Bryant while making the documentary, Kobe Bryant's Mule
- Shooting an Oscar-Nominated short film, Buzkashi Boys, in Afghanistan
- How he feels privileged as a white person
- The Legacy that he'd like to leave.

Martin Desmond Roe is a British-American film and television director, writer, and producer.
